Rarity

Uncommon / Rare. Exclusive to one specific set (75932) celebrating the 25th anniversary of Jurassic Park.

Head

Light Flesh, Dual Sided. One side features a slight smirk with bushy brown eyebrows and sideburns; the other side features a frightened/scared expression.

Torso

Tan Vest over Light Gray Shirt. Detailed with pockets, stitching, and a patterned cravat/neckerchief visible at the neck. Light gray arms and white hands.

Legs

Dark Tan Plain Legs. Standard length without printing.

Accessories

Usually includes a black fedora (hat) and a raptor claw element (not pictured in the image provided).

Color Scheme

Earth-toned palette including Tan, Dark Tan, and Light Gray, staying true to the character's desert archeological dig outfit.

Printing Details

High-quality pad printing on the torso (front and back) and head. Fine line work represents the textured 'surveyor' style vest worn in the 1993 film.

Variants

This is the primary modern version. A 2022 variant exists (jw091) with a slightly different facial print and a darker shirt, found in set 76956.

Condition Notes

Common wear points include neck cracks on the light-flesh head piece and torso side cracks. The tan printing is prone to scuffing if played with heavily.

Character Background

Dr. Alan Grant is the protagonist of the original Jurassic Park (1993), a paleontologist specialized in dinosaur behavior who survives the Isla Nublar incident.

Design Notes

Accurately replicates the character's costume from the 'Raptors in the Kitchen' sequence. The use of white hands is meant to suggest the light gray shirt sleeves extending to the wrist.

History

LEGO Jurassic World launched in 2015, but fans had to wait until 2018 for this 'legacy' version of the character to coincide with the film's 25th anniversary.

Interesting Facts

The torso print includes the fossilized raptor claw tucked into the pocket, which is also included as a physical accessory piece in the set.
